How Can Venafi’s Updates Tackle Multi-Cloud and Quantum Security Challenges?

Venafi’s recent enhancements to its Machine Identity Control Plane are a direct response to the growing complexities of multi-cloud environments and the approaching era of quantum computing. In an effort to streamline operations, Venafi has introduced native support for cloud-to-cloud connectivity with leading providers like AWS, Azure, and GCP. This integration aims to alleviate the intricacies and expenses associated with managing machine identities by embedding directly within cloud ecosystems. Furthermore, the platform now offers support for post-quantum cryptography, specifically within its TLS Protect and CodeSign Protect offerings. These advancements enable businesses to experiment with NIST-approved algorithms, ensuring they are well-prepared for potential encryption vulnerabilities instigated by quantum computing advances.

A major theme underlying these updates is the meticulous enhancement of security and operational efficiency in managing machine identities across various cloud platforms. Venafi has launched new workload identity federation capabilities designed to reduce the dependency on traditional static API keys. This evolution notably mitigates risks linked to credential leaks and unauthorized access. Another significant feature includes an automated management component for certificates used in OpenShift Routes, specifically tailored for Red Hat OpenShift users. These automated processes are directed towards minimizing operational complexity while boosting security automation, fostering a more secure cloud environment.
